The Seattle Seahawks stunned the football world today upsetting the defending Super Bowl Champion New Orleans Saints 41-36.
Many fans believed that the Seahawks had no business being in the playoffs this year as they finished the season with a losing record of 7-9. Seattle was the first team in a non-strike year to make the playoffs with a losing record.
The New Orleans Saints were led by Pro-Bowl quarterback Drew Brees and eight teammates would be joining him in Hawaii. The Seahawks in contrast did not have a single player on their roster going to the Pro Bowl.
Seattle’s offense was ranked 28th and their defense was ranked 27th in the league. The Seahawks lost all nine of their games by at least 15 points during the season.
The game on paper appeared to be a blow-out and when the Saints raced out to a 10-0 lead the game appeared to be going according to plan.
